Influencer marketing is complex and forecasting profitability can be challenging. A number of platforms, however, offer tools to help with campaign profitability modeling.
1. Flinque offers advanced analytics, helping brands to accurately forecast and calculate the return on investment (ROI) for their campaigns. With its comprehensive insights, brands can better understand the possible outcomes of their investments, making better decisions concerning their campaigns.
2. NeoReach is another tool that aids profitability modeling. It provides extensive campaign analytics, predicting and calculating the effectiveness of an influencer-marketing strategy. Although not explicitly set for profitability modeling, it contains components that can be deciphered for that purpose.
3. Another tool, HypeAuditor offers robust analytics, focusing on audience demographics, audience quality, and engagement rates. While profitability modeling isn’t a specific offer, these insights can enable marketers to justify their spending.
4. Hypr also provides analytics for potential partnerships, including engagement rates, social reach, and potential impressions, which can be used in conjunction with campaign costs for profitability modeling.
5. Finally, tools like Creator IQ provide detailed audience and engagement analytics, which, when paired with cost data, can help build a campaign profitability model.
Each of these platforms can be used independently or in conjunction, depending on the specifics of your campaign or brand. While each has their strengths, the right choice really depends on the specific needs of your team and how these platforms can integrate into your workflows.
In addition to these, platforms like AspireIQ, Influenzy, and Upfluence should not be overlooked – while they may not directly offer profitability modeling, their range of features offer valuable data that can inform a profitability framework developed by your team. Remember, no single platform can guarantee success – constant testing, analysis, and refinement of strategies are critical to successful influencer marketing campaigns.
